Virginia

Virginia has a daily inmate population of approximately 24,000 offenders and up to 70,000 people behind bars each year. In turn, the state has one of the highest incarceration rates, reaching 749 per 100,000 people in 2019. The inmates reside in state correctional facilities, federal prisons, city and county jails, community corrections, and youth involuntary commitment. Whereas juvenile offender records are confidential in Virginia, family and friends can use online offender search tools to locate adult offenders in the Virginia prison system. Virginia Jail Roster Search  

Virginia has 71 jails in its 133 counties detaining anyone violating local or state laws in Virginia. These jails serve as the primary holding facilities for Police Departments and Sheriff's Offices in the region. More so, law enforcement agencies maintain elaborate jail rosters and make them available on their official websites or offline at the jail lobbies. A typical jail roster has the offender demographics, arrest and booking information, and custody details. You need at least the offender's name and booking number to conduct a Virginia jail roster search. 

Virginia Federal Inmate Search 

There are three federal prisons and two federal prison camps in Virginia. The facilities detain persons suspected of committing federal crimes in the region. The offenders reside under high, medium, low, and minimum security holding facilities as they undergo the criminal justice process. The Federal Bureau of Prisons has a detailed offender database accessible to family and friends via the official website. Use it to locate a loved one in a Virginia federal prison or prison camp as follows: - 

  • Go to https://www.bop.gov/mobile/find_inmate/byname.jsp 
  • Search by offender number or name 
  • If searching by name, type the offender's name in the space provided 
  • Narrow your search by specifying the offender's race, age, and sex, if known 
  • If searching by number, type the offender's BOP number in the space provided 
  • Click 'Search' to generate the offender name, BOP number, race, age, sex, and expected release date 

Virginia Statewide Inmate Search 

Virginia Department of Corrections (VADOC) is the state agency in charge of all 43 state correctional facilities in Virginia. They include 28 state prisons, a private prison, eight field units, four work centers, and two secure hospital units. The felons reside under six security levels, depending on their classification. Plus, VADOC oversees a vibrant offender population under community supervision. It has a reliable offender locator tool on its official website to keep tabs on its inmate population. Use it to locate an offender in a Virginia state correctional facility as follows: - 

  • Go to https://vadoc.virginia.gov/general-public/offender-locator/ 
  • Search by name or offender ID 
  • Narrow your search by specifying the offender's aliases, middle name, release date, location, age, sex, and race 
  • Click 'Locate' to generate the following offender name and aliases, offender ID, age, sex, race, location, and release date 
  • If your search generates too many results, sort them by name, location, or release date 
  • The VADOC offender locator has verified links next to the search results, allowing you to send funds to the offender via JPay
